What Is Sophos?

Probably a name you’ve heard before, Sophos is a big player (if not the biggest) in the Cybersecurity-as-a-Service, or CaaS, space. They offer a range of advanced products to secure their millions of users against cyber threats, all managed through one cloud-based platform.

Why Is Cybersecurity-as-a-Service a Good Choice for Small Businesses?

SMBs often don’t think they’re a target or underestimate how at risk they are. If you handle any kind of personal data, payment information, records, intellectual property (IP), etc., you’re a valuable target for cybercriminals.

All of that data can be sold on the black market. Without suitable defences, your business becomes a sitting duck in a pond of sitting ducks, who are all vulnerable to bad actors casting nets far and wide.

The problem is, advanced cyber security tools have, historically, been reserved for large organizations with big budgets. CaaS solves this problem by enabling SMBs to access a portfolio of advanced protections on an SMB budget.

They don’t require extensive understanding of the technicalities – especially not if you work with an MSP for guidance on small business IT support in Toronto – and management is unified into one console, so all your integrated defences can be added, amended, or removed easily. AI Everywhere: The State of Cyber Security for Small Businesses in 2025

Last year, vishing and deepfakes topped lists like TTP’s roundup of the biggest cyber security threats SMBs are facing. While social engineering attacks remain the key danger globally, the way they’re created and delivered is changing.

It’s been dominating the headlines for the past few years, and it’s set to continue in 2025: AI-powered threats are on the rise – as are AI-powered defences. Sophos themselves recently reported on the realities of using AI in cyber security. They noted that whilst Generative AI (or GenAI) is the source of most security anxiety (with 89% of the survey expressing concern about flaws in GenAI tools), the deep learning models used in Sophos’ solutions recognize potential threat patterns, instead of generating ‘new’ content.

Best for Endpoint Protection: Sophos Intercept X

What It Does: Detects, blocks, and reverses and changes made by unknown malware and ransomware attacks on devices across your network.

How It Works: Intercept X uses AI and deep learning to identify and respond to both known and unknown threats, meaning you’re protected from dangers traditional endpoint protection might not pick up on.

Key Features: Endpoint Detection and Response (EDR), anti-ransomware capabilities, exploit prevention, and real-time threat intelligence sharing across your protected network.

Intercept X ensures suspicious activity is flagged right away, enabling your IT team to investigate and prevent breaches before they happen (or respond faster when they do).

Best for Network Protection: Sophos Firewall

What It Does: Delivers enterprise-grade network security designed specifically for growing businesses.

How It Works: Sophos Firewall employs deep packet inspection and intrusion prevention systems to monitor and control your network traffic in real-time.

Key Features: Secure web gateway, synchronized security with endpoints, comprehensive network visibility, and advanced threat protection.

The secure web gateway is particularly notable. It gives you control and visibility over who has internet access across your network and blocks web-based threats – capabilities small businesses seeking cyber security or IT support in Toronto typically lack.

Best for Inbox Protection: Sophos Email

What It Does: Safeguards business communication by blocking advanced email threats before they reach user inboxes.

How It Works: Uses artificial intelligence to detect sophisticated phishing attempts, malicious URLs, and suspicious attachments.

Key Features: Time-of-click URL protection, attachment scanning, outbound email encryption, and data loss prevention capabilities.

Email is a key target for cybercriminals, so it pays to invest in more sophisticated defences than your inbox’s built-in protections.

How Does Sophos’ Pricing Work?

Sophos offers two primary payment models:

  • Subscription-based: Pay monthly or annually with the flexibility to upgrade, downgrade, or cancel
  • Perpetual license: One-time payment for indefinite use
